Jack Owen: Chris Barnes ‘Is A Big Softie’

During an interview with “Into The Combine”, Jack Owen was asked about Chris Barnes and what people get wrong about him. He replied with: “Oh, he’s a big softie, and he’s like a brother to me. But if you don’t know him, then he seems pretty standoffish.”

But despite his kindness, Chris Barnes ignites online firestorms. People troll him mercilessly or blast his critiques of newer bands, like his infamous claim that modern death metal vocals make him physically ill. No wonder the trolls come out in force – everyone’s entitled to their opinion (even if they are wrong). Here’s what Jack Owen said about the online hostility.

“I think it’s contagious to jump on somebody like that online… I think it’s trolls that are connected to each other. And it’s, like, ‘Well, you said that? I’m gonna say something worse.’ But he just did an interview with This Day In Metal, and I was, like, ‘Yeah, that’s Chris’ — really mellow and soft-spoken, but except on stage.”

They also talked about Chris no longer smoking weed, and if his sobriety had effects on his singing.

Jack said: “Yeah, I think it helped with the vocals. Definitely. ‘Cause I started writing lyrics on my demos, and I started putting a scratch vocal myself. And he was, like, ‘You want me to sing it like that?’ ‘Cause I don’t do any high screams or anything — just all low. And I was, like, ‘Yeah, dude. Do it all low and garbled.’ And he was, like, ‘All right, I might lose a word here and there.’ And I was, like, ‘Who cares?’ But, yeah, as far as being sober, I think it definitely helps. Lung power.”
